Breton Cenotaph

Breton, Alberta
Type
Other

The Breton Cenotaph was constructed in1955 in memory of the fallen from the First and Second World Wars. It was unveiled on November 1, 1969, in a joint project of the Breton Town Council and Warburg Legion Branch 205. The unveiling was by the Honourable Grant McEwan, Lieutenant Governor of Alberta and the Provincial President of the Royal Canadian Legion, Comrade Bill Gordon. It was dedicated by Reverend Dr. Gerald Hutchinson.
